Laguna Beach Garden Club Annual Gate and Garden Tour is today, Friday May 1 2015.
This is a special tour of gardens in Woods Cove.
Tour starts at 11:00am.
A walking tour on quiet streets near Bluebird Park offers not only a unique opportunity to stroll through
private gardens but also views of heritage trees, quirky birdhouses and memorable homes.
Woods Cove is one of the first neighborhoods settled and is still filled with quaint beach cottages, mature trees and small scale newer homes.
Eight private gardens will be open to explore along a marked route on paved city streets.
This is the shortest route ever and mostly down hill yet you will be transported to fragrant Tuscany,
a mermaid’s watery lair, orderly vegetable gardens, gently controlled wild spaces and a tropical Paradise.
In celebration of Laguna’s heritage, plein air artists have been invited to paint in several of the gardens.
There will also be an exotic plant sale at the end of the tour.
